Arbor Realty Trust Inc. is a U.S.-headquartered specialized real estate investment trust (REIT). It primarily provides structured financing solutions for multifamily residential and commercial real estate projects, including bridge loans, agency lending, and mezzanine financing. Its core market covers the U.S. real estate sector, serving property owners, developers and real estate investors nationwide.

CLPS Inc is a global information technology, consulting and digital solutions provider primarily serving the financial services sector, including banking, insurance and asset management clients. It also offers tailored tech solutions for retail, healthcare and e-commerce segments, with operating footprints across North America, Asia Pacific and Europe.
